Tebow picked as the SEC offensive player of the year by AP

The SEC coaches and the writers who cover the conference don't agree on the league's top offensive player.

The coaches say it's Arkansas tailback Darren McFadden.

The writers say it's Florida quarterback Tim Tebow.

Only a few hours after the SEC, in a vote by the coaches, named McFadden its offensive player of the year, Tebow received the same honor from AP in a vote of the writers who cover the conference.

Here's one thing the coaches and writers do agree on: LSU defensive tackle Glenn Dorsey is the SEC defensive player of the year.

In the AP's All-SEC team that was released Wednesday, Tebow was the unanimous choice as the first-team quarterback and offensive player of the year. The only other Gators to make the first team were sophomore wide receiver Percy Harvin and middle linebacker Brandon Spikes. Harvin was named to the first team as an all-purpose player and made the second team as a wide receiver.

The other UF player on the second team was return specialist Brandon James. Junior defensive end Derrick Harvey made the team as an honorable mention.
